Earnings Per Share – A Crucial Indicator
Another critical element of the earnings report is earnings per share, or EPS. EPS is the profit allocated to each outstanding share of a company’s stock, and provides investors with a key measurement of profitability. Comparable Sales Growth: A Window into Customer Behavior
Comparable sales, often referred to as comp sales, is a crucial metric for assessing the performance of existing stores. Comp sales growth reflects how well a company is retaining and attracting customers in its established locations. Profit Margins – Efficiency in Action
Gross profit margin provides insight into a company’s profitability by measuring the difference between revenue and the cost of goods sold.
